Regulatory Framework
The regulatory framework for cryptocurrency in Thailand is primarily governed by the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) and the Bank of Thailand (BOT). In May 2018, the Thai government introduced the Digital Asset Business Decree, which laid the groundwork for regulating digital assets and initial coin offerings (ICOs).
Under the decree, businesses engaging in digital asset-related activities are required to obtain a license from the SEC. This includes cryptocurrency exchanges, brokerage firms, and ICO portals. The regulations aim to protect investors and prevent illicit activities such as money laundering and fraud.
